Johnson, Kimmie Lead Impressive Efforts At JDL College Team Challenge

Winston-Salem, N.C. – More than half of Elon's 15 competitors set new personal bests Thursday evening at the JDL College Team Challenge, led by strong performances by Ja'mia Johnson and Nevaeh Kimmie.
 
INTO THE TOP TEN
  • Junior Ja'mia Johnson won the 60 hurdles and set a new personal best time of 8.90 seconds. That time is good for seventh in program history.
  • Freshman Nevaeh Kimmie won the triple jump at 36-feet-9 (11.20m). That distance is good for ninth in school history.
 
OTHER NOTABLE PERFORMANCES
  • Mary Sollars won the 400 with a personal best time of 1:00.59, while teammate Olivia Waymer was third with another PR time of 1:01.75.
  • Tina Varis won the 800 with a collegiate-best time of 2:22.32.
  • Waymer added a third place finish in the 60 hurdles with another personal best time at 9.22 seconds.
  • In the high jump, Noelle Murray cleared 4-feet-11.75 (1.52m), her personal best.
  • Elon added two PRs in the weight throw behind the efforts of Haleigh Cephus (47-4.5 | 14.44m) and Savannah Hameed (47-4.25 | 14.43m).
 
UP NEXT
  • Elon takes part in two meets Friday. The Phoenix will start with the two-day Darius Dixon Memorial Invitational, hosted by Liberty, beginning at 1:40 p.m. Elon's distance runners will compete at the David Hemery Valentine Invitational, hosted by Boston University, beginning with the mile at 1:45 p.m.
 
 
JDL College Team Challenge
Elon Results
400 – 1. Mary Sollars 60.59, 3. Olivia Waymer 61.75
800 – 1. Tina Varis 2:22.32, 3. Avery Sheridan 2:24.25
60 hurdles – 1. Ja'mia Johnson 8.90, 3. Olivia Waymer 9.22, 4. Mary Sollars 9.41
High jump – 4. Noelle Murray 4-11.75 (1.52m), t8. Justice Wilbourn 4-7.75 (1.42m), 14. Katherine Faddis 4-6 (1.37m)
Triple jump – 1. Nevaeh Kimmie 36-9 (11.20m), 4. Mia Stimpson 35-8 (10.87m)
Weight throw – 4. Haleigh Cephus 47-4.5 (14.44m), 5. Savannah Hameed 47-4.25 (14.43m), 8. Grace Wager 44-6 (13.56m)
